The leak

Where law firms lose billable hours

A law firm is a follow-up business with a law practice attached. Consult requests need fast answers or they call the next firm. Clients need documents chased and signatures collected. Matters need status updates before the client calls asking for one. Time needs capturing before it evaporates. Almost none of that work requires a law degree, and almost all of it lands on people whose time is worth hundreds of dollars an hour.

The cost compounds quietly. Slow intake response loses matters you never knew you had. Unchased documents stall cases. Radio silence generates the check-in calls that interrupt real work. The fix is the same pattern as any workflow automation: find the repeating work and hand it to a system, so the humans keep the judgment calls and the billable time.

What automation can do for a firm

The lead sourcing pattern below is the same one I proved with Pacific Staffing, a staffing agency that cut lead generation time by 95%. The mechanics transfer: find the work that repeats, then build the system around the tools your firm already uses.

01

Client intake follow-up

Every consult request gets a fast, professional response and a follow-up sequence, so potential clients hear from your firm first instead of the next one on their list.

02

Document and signature chasing

Missing documents, unsigned engagement letters, and outstanding requests get followed up automatically, politely and on schedule, until the file is complete.

03

Deadline and matter status updates

Clients get proactive status updates at the moments that matter, which means fewer check-in calls interrupting attorney work.

04

Billing prep and time summaries

Time capture reminders and pre-bill summaries compile themselves, so month-end billing stops being a scavenger hunt.

How do you handle confidentiality and client data?

Carefully and narrowly. Automations are scoped to exactly the data they need, credentials stay under your firm's control, and nothing goes out to a client without templates your firm approved first. I am happy to work within your firm's confidentiality and security requirements from day one.

Will this work with our practice management software?

I build around your existing stack rather than asking you to switch platforms. Whether your firm runs dedicated practice management software, a CRM, or spreadsheets and inboxes, the automation starts from where you are.

Does this replace our staff?

No. It removes the chasing, reminding, and data entry so your paralegals and staff spend their time on work that needs a human. The judgment calls stay with your people.
